Output 31b81c4b328cf194655ea07176cd1ea07086de6e23e6308952155e0d43f2691a:0

value
31784579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fa965e50c0e1ff835a1cd7c8ad283260062440e OP_EQUALVERIFY OP_CHECKSIG
address
1E6cZQxBKPfnu4ZegSTVN9fayjWP2wwss1
transaction
31b81c4b328cf194655ea07176cd1ea07086de6e23e6308952155e0d43f2691a
confirmations
472556
spent
true